HTML和CSS菜鸟问题

html-css013

HTML和CSS菜鸟问题,第1张

margin:50px 200px 200px 200px

这样定义一个容器是错误的

因为BODY的大小你无法掌握,窗口的最大最小化你无法掌握,所以应该只设定两个方向的margin补丁

你这样的设置只能是让浏览器忽略其中的两个数值

百度这个是用图片了,

<div class="box">

<h2 class="top"></h2>

<div class="inner">

</div>

</div>

.box设置一个1像素高度的图片,然后重复,

h2设置标题,放上头部

inner设置底部的图片

.box{background:url(line.gif) repeat-y left top}

.top{height:20pxbackground:url(top.gif) left top}

.inner{background:url(bottom.gif) left bottom}

我觉得是应该不可以的,在一个#header 中,里面的每个属性都是唯一识别的,就是一个浏览器只会识别其中的一个,其它的都不会理了!好像#header {width:100pxwidth:200px}它只会识别width:200px但是有钟情况就不一样!#header {width:100px!important*width:200px!importantwidth:300px}这样的情况,FF就能认出100px而IE7就能认出200px,IE6就只能认出300px了,这是不同浏览器的兼容问题,好像体外话了,呵呵!

PS:我第一句也说了,应该是不可以的!我下面只是举例给你说明下的!